 Automatic Offset Adjustment of Motor Current Detection Signals
Use the following procedure to adjust the offset of the motor current detection signals for a multi-winding drive system.
After you complete the adjustment, always disable automatic adjustment (Pn009 = n.0).
Step
1
Enable automatic adjustment of the motor current detection signal offset (Pn009 = n.1).
2
Turn the control power supply OFF and ON again.
Turn the SERVOPACK/converter main circuit power supplies OFF and ON again.
The motor current detection signal offset will be automatically adjusted when the main circuit power supplies
3
to the SERVOPACKs are detected.
Up to 2 seconds will be required for the automatic adjustment.
4
Disable automatic adjustment of the motor current detection signal offset (Pn009 = n.0).
Note: Perform this adjustment only the first time that the main circuit power supply is turned ON after the control power
supply is turned ON.
